Transaction 720dfc8061a7a2482c6937a30bf8ad0942803acb2768dc6d63110823ecf4d598
1 Input
1 Output
-
720dfc8061a7a2482c6937a30bf8ad0942803acb2768dc6d63110823ecf4d598:0
- value
- 6462465
- script pubkey
- OP_0 OP_PUSHBYTES_20 161999e7d5921f98d69fcf0014523bce47a15166
- address
- bc1qzcvene74jg0e345leuqpg53meer6z5txp2ptr4